The Toronto Maple Leafs added toughness with Max Domi, Tyler Bertuzzi, and Ryan Reaves. However, cap constraints might lead to Reaves' swift departure.
At 36, Reaves focuses on defense, which makes teams hesitant to invest in older enforcers. This move would maintain flexibility for the Maple Leafs while protecting younger, more skilled players.
Unless a trade occurs, Reaves may hit waivers early, securing cap flexibility but likely avoiding claims. Future weeks will clarify the Maple Leafs' cap strategy involving Reaves.
